Autocorrelation Functions in Geology

1970
By using a method originally developed by P. Whittle, it is shown that a continuous random variable in three-dimensional space has an exponential autocorrelation function if it is subject to a property analogous to the Markov property in time-series analysis.

Inference for Spatial Autocorrelation Functions

1984
Some general methods are proposed for generating confidence interval estimates for parameters of a variogram model. Particular attention is paid to scale and shape parameters and to joint estimation procedures for the scale parameter and the replication variance (nugget effect).
